Output 529e7150c6a71d423957b0c0e819dd991ccc692d24615ecfdd77b1a0001c4ced:19

value
662247
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09eb9bcb98f834605c11bf9bbe19cf89f381eac6 OP_EQUAL
address
32bUFe8hwSJPMMeJ67VGCQ3TLXgpE5VHcV
transaction
529e7150c6a71d423957b0c0e819dd991ccc692d24615ecfdd77b1a0001c4ced
spent
true